Sensor Fusion for IoT based Intelligent Agriculture System

Abstract

Agriculture is the mainly needed source of human being, 48% of total available land is occupied by the agriculture, and it consumes 80% of fresh water available in earth. This water consumption figure is ever-increasing every year due to globalization and population growth. There is a challenge in front of every country to sustain the fresh food requirement and reducing the farm water consumption. Irrigation is the method of obtaining food materials from the soil. The water requirement to the soil depends on soil properties like soil type, soil quality, soil moisture and soil temperature. It also depends on the crop which grows in the agricultural land. From the last few decades, the few technologies employing for reducing the consumption of water to the agriculture, but these technologies have some limitations. From these systems, soil watering is done without analyzing the properties of the soil. Due to this, the system apply anon-uniform water to the soil results in less cultivates. Also the technology requires more human involvement and time consumption. So we require modern technology to resolve this problem and support better irrigation management.
